A nautical drama in three acts by Douglas Jerrold Having experienced the harsh regime of the Royal Navy himself, Jerrold drew on the true events of mutinous outbreaks in 1797 to highlight the savage reality of war. First performed in 1830, this play is much darker than its more light-hearted forerunner, Black Eyed Susan. A rehearsed reading.
